Abstract
This paper describes a system for high accuracy measurement of robot axis position using CCD image sensors and a set of laser-beams driven by an additional motor. The system works during normal operation such that the measurements can be used for axis control. The principle is explained on a single flexible link. With the given system of sensors and control, it is possible to realize a robot with high absolute positional accuracy.
